The Tea on Gen Z: What the Media+Tech Industry Needs to Know About these 67 Million Digital Natives
Gen Z is the first generation to have grown up entirely in the digital age, coming of age in the era of smartphones, social media, user-generated video, and streaming. With YouTube, eSports, TikTok, and more playing large roles in their lives, how does Gen Z relate to and consume video and entertainment content? Are they really “mobile-first”? And, in today’s heightened sociopolitical climate, what role does Gen Z believe brands should play, and what are the issues they are most passionate about? Stephanie Wong, Horowitz’s Director of Insights and Strategy, will share Horowitz’s latest insights on how this racially diverse and politically aware generation of digital natives, now on the cusp of adulthood, are engaging with long- and short-form video content, media, culture, brands, and what all of it means for the cable industry.
